Before you try a reset continue submitting passwords until the unit asks for your google account sign in. If you have a google account go ahead and sign in. If you don't have a google account type null for the user name and four zeros, ie, 0000 for the password.
To my knowledge, you would need to do a factory reset if you have forgot your password. That was my only option. I hope you backed it up or you will need to reload all your apps and such things.
